Dr. Angela E. Grant Memorial Scholarship Fund

To honor Dr. Grant, applicants for this scholarship must be either cancer survivors or have an immediate family member with the disease. It’s open to high school seniors and current college students with a strong academic and extracurricular background.

AAIA Displaced Homemaker Scholarship

The Association on American Indian Affairs offers this scholarship to members of federally recognized Native American tribes who are looking to return to school after raising children. You’ll have to be over 35 to qualify for the $1,500 award.

Jeannette Rankin Women’s Scholarship Fund

A whopping 90 scholarships come from this fund every year. Who gets them? Low-income women over 35 who are looking to earn their first degree.

Whether it’s your associate’s or bachelor’s you’re looking to achieve, this scholarship can help, as long as you confirm your low-income status per the Department of Labor’s definition.

S.R. Education Group Scholarships

Sponsored by the Sexual and Reproductive Health Education Unit, these scholarships are worth $2,000 and are awarded every single month to one woman and one community college student.
